Traditional terrorism relies on human intelligence, planning, and execution. Attackers must physically acquire materials, conduct surveillance, coordinate logistics, and execute operations through direct human action. The scope of damage is typically limited by the physical resources available and the operational capabilities of the terrorist cell.
AI-enhanced threats represent a paradigm shift. These threats leverage machine learning algorithms, automated systems, and AI-driven analysis to amplify traditional capabilities exponentially. Unlike conventional terrorism, AI-enabled attacks can operate at scale, adapt in real-time, and execute with precision that surpasses human capabilities. The force multiplier effect of AI allows small groups or even individuals to achieve impacts previously requiring large organizations.
